- 27 January 2023British Virgin Islands
27 January 2023British Virgin Islands
Judgment of the High Court of Justice, Commercial Division, British Virgin Islands in the case BVIHCM 2021/0192 dated 27 January 2023
Eastern Caribbean Supreme Court, British Virgin Islands, High Court of Justice, Commercial Division
- Decision summary
- The Court held that enforcing the compound-interest portions of the GHL and JKL Phase 1 Awards would conflict with British Virgin Islands public policy because the underlying agreements were governed by Thai law and the awarded compound interest was illegal under that law. It set aside the Enforcement Order to that extent and directed a further hearing on the remaining consequential, allocation, and JKL issues.
